]> git.sesse.net Git - ffmpeg/blobdiff - libavformat/rawenc.c
Merge commit '3b73d5c942f44b37f0e44276ebcfd66c8b12c02d'
[ffmpeg] / libavformat / rawenc.c
index 9b77cdcab253c6cf8e8d4c7c92974b3aae21294c..e95cb6151deb0728251843fa6a5970b1479a1543 100644 (file)
@@ -250,6 +250,17 @@ AVOutputFormat ff_mjpeg_muxer = {
     .write_packet      = ff_raw_write_packet,
     .flags             = AVFMT_NOTIMESTAMPS,
 };
+
+AVOutputFormat ff_singlejpeg_muxer = {
+    .name              = "singlejpeg",
+    .long_name         = NULL_IF_CONFIG_SMALL("JPEG single image"),
+    .mime_type         = "image/jpeg",
+    .audio_codec       = AV_CODEC_ID_NONE,
+    .video_codec       = AV_CODEC_ID_MJPEG,
+    .write_packet      = ff_raw_write_packet,
+    .flags             = AVFMT_NOTIMESTAMPS,
+    .write_header      = force_one_stream,
+};
 #endif
 
 #if CONFIG_MLP_MUXER